Terzic gives update on Ryerson, Nmecha and Hummels before Heidenheim game

BVB coach Edin Terzic has given an injury update on Julian Ryerson, Felix Nmecha and Mats Hummels ahead of tomorrow's match against Heidenheim.
Borussia Dortmund coach Edin Terzic has revealed that Julian Ryerson and Felix Nmecha are doubts for Friday's Bundesliga clash with Heidenheim.

Ryerson missed last week's 1-1 draw with Bochum, while Nmecha picked up a knock during the game.

Mats Hummels, who came off against Bochum with an injury, has been passed fit for tomorrow's game.

"There are still question marks over Ryerson and Nmecha. We'll test them today in the final training session and are optimistic. Hummels is fit after his injury-related substitution in Bochum," Terzic told reporters.

Terzic went on to confirm the absences of Thomas Meunier and Julien Duranville.
